Natick, Mass.-based Boston Scientific Corporation has elected Edward J. Ludwig to its board of directors. Ludwig fills a vacancy created by a company decision to raise the number of directors from 11 to 12.
Ludwig was formerly the CEO, president and chairman of the board of directors of medical technology company Becton, Dickinson and Company. Ludwig currently serves as lead director on Aetna Inc.’s board of directors and chairs its finance committee and is a member of the board of directors of Xylem Inc. He serves on the Columbia Business School board of overseers and is the vice chairman of the Hackensack University Medical Center Network Board of Trustees. Ludwig received a B.A. degree in economics and accounting from The College of the Holy Cross and an MBA from Columbia University in New York City, N.Y.
“Ed is an accomplished business leader and brings a wealth of experience and management insight to our Board,” said Board Chairman Pete Nicholas. “We look forward to his perspectives and insights, and are delighted to welcome him to the board.”
